After a brief stint in Langkawi, and quite a bit of time in the south, I'm now checking out what the north of Thailand has to offer. I'm pretty much resolved to investing a month in Chiang Mai, and that means getting a decent apartment/motorbike for the next 30 days.
I've heard Doi View is one building/area where expats hunker down, and then there's this place for 6500 that seems okay.
My budget is about 5-9k for the month (incl bills) and I'm after a nice big comfy double/queen bed with wifi, air con and a hot water shower. Any suggestions on where to look besides the above 2?

Cranky, check out Smith Residence. Not the cheapest in town (7-10k) but a very good choice in most respects and all-inclusive. Two locations - check 'em out.
